The healthcare industry is in the midst of a major transformation from a fee-for-service model to a value-based care model. In a value-based care model, healthcare providers are reimbursed based on the quality of care they provide, not the quantity of services they deliver. This shift is forcing healthcare organizations to find new ways to improve patient outcomes while reducing costs. This post explores the role of artificial intelligence (AI) in a value-based care model.

AI can play a critical role in a value-based care model by helping healthcare organizations to achieve the ‘triple aim’ of improving the patient experience, improving the health of populations, and reducing the per capita cost of healthcare.

Improving the patient experience: AI can help to improve the patient experience by making healthcare more convenient, personalized, and engaging. For example, AI-powered chatbots can provide patients with 24/7 access to health information and support. AI can also be used to create personalized care plans that are tailored to the specific needs of each patient.

Improving the health of populations: AI can help to improve the health of populations by identifying at-risk patients and intervening before they get sick. For example, AI algorithms can be used to analyze population health data to identify patients who are at risk of developing chronic diseases, such as diabetes and heart disease. This information can then be used to provide these patients with targeted interventions, such as health coaching and preventative care.

Reducing the per capita cost of healthcare: AI can help to reduce the per capita cost of healthcare by improving efficiency and reducing waste. For example, AI-powered scribes can automate the clinical documentation process, which can save physicians time and money. AI can also be used to optimize scheduling, reduce no-shows, and improve the overall efficiency of the practice.
